Pumpkin Cupcakes With Cinnamon Cream Cheese Frosting Recipe
- Total Time: 48 minutes
- Yield: 12 1x
Description
Spiced pumpkin cupcakes with cinnamon cream cheese frosting deliver autumn’s warmth in each delectable bite. Sweet seasonal comforts blend traditional flavors, inviting you to savor fall’s most delightful dessert.
Ingredients
Main Ingredients:
- ¾ cup (180g) pure pumpkin puree
- 2 large eggs
- ⅓ cup (80ml) vegetable oil
- 1 ½ cups (190g) all-purpose flour
Sugars:
- ¾ cup (150g) granulated sugar
- ½ cup (100g) packed brown sugar
Spices and Seasonings:
- 1 ½ teaspoons ground cinnamon
- ½ teaspoon ground ginger
- ¼ te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- ½ teaspoon baking soda
- ¼ teaspoon salt
Liquid Ingredients:
- ⅓ cup (80ml) milk
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
Frosting Ingredients:
- ⅔ cup (150g) unsalted butter, softened
- 6 ounces (170g) cream cheese, softened
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 3 to 3.5 cups (360-420g) powdered sugar
- 1 to 2 tablespoons (15-30ml) heavy cream, as needed
Instructions
- Prepare the oven cavity by adjusting the temperature to 350F (175C) and arrange paper liners inside a standard muffin tray.
- Create a flavor-packed dry mixture by whisking flour, baking powder, baking soda, ground cinnamon, nutmeg, cloves, and salt in a medium mixing vessel.
- Construct the liquid foundation by combining pumpkin puree, vegetable oil, granulated sugar, eggs, and vanilla extract in a spacious mixing bowl, blending until smooth and harmonious.
- Gently fold the dry ingredients into the liquid mixture, stirring with minimal agitation to prevent tough cupcake texture.
- Distribute the batter methodically across the prepared cupcake liners, ensuring each compartment receives an equal volume, filling approximately two-thirds of each liner’s capacity.
- Position the muffin tray in the preheated oven and monitor for 18-22 minutes, verifying doneness by inserting a clean toothpick into the center of a cupcake – it should emerge without any clinging batter.
- Allow cupcakes to rest within the baking tray for a brief five-minute cooling period, then carefully transfer them onto a wire cooling rack to achieve complete temperature equilibration.
Notes
- Swap vegetable oil with melted coconut oil for a subtle tropical hint and healthier fat option.
- Use gluten-free flour blend to make these cupcakes suitable for those with wheat sensitivities.
- Reduce sugar by 25% and replace with natural sweeteners like honey or maple syrup for a lower-glycemic treat.
- Create mini cupcakes by using smaller liners and adjusting baking time to 12-15 minutes for bite-sized portions.
